ANECDOTE

SoFi: The Biomimetic Fish

  • Robert Katzschmann's team created SoFi, a soft robotic fish, to demonstrate biomimetic movement.
  • SoFi moves its tail like a real fish, enabling close monitoring of aquatic life.
INSIGHT

SoFi's Limitations

  • While SoFi's design is innovative, its reliance on a motor and pump makes it noisy and energy-intensive.
  • This necessitates the development of quieter, more efficient alternatives.
